Creating Sankey Charts:
Sankey charts were originally used to illustrate energy usage and transmission, but they’re now widely used for a number of applications, including finance, transportation, and ecology. Sankey charts consist of nodes (representing entities) and arrows or flows (representing relationships between entities). To create a Sankey chart, start by gathering your data, ensuring it contains a source, a target, and a magnitude value for each flow. This can be done in Excel, Tableau, PowerBI, Python, or any other data-centric platform.

In data visualization tools like Tableau, you can follow these steps:

  1. Prepare Your Data: Ensure your data set includes a ‘source’ column, a ‘target’ column, and a value column that represents the magnitude of the flow.

  2. Drag Data Fields: Drag your ‘source’ and ‘target’ columns to the left pane under ‘Dimensions’, creating axis categories for your Sankey diagram.

  3. Drag Value Column: Drag your ‘value’ column to the ‘Size’ field in the Marks Panel. This will determine the width of your flows, essentially scaling them according to the magnitude of the flow.

  4. Add Paths: Drag your ‘source’ to the ‘Path’ field to establish the connection between the ‘source’ and ‘target’ dimensions. This will lay out your Sankey chart, showing the flow from one entity to another.

  5. Customize and Enhance: The next step involves customizing properties of your chart, including colors, tooltips, and labels. Tooltips can provide detailed information about individual flows when hovered, enriching the informational value of your chart.

Sankey Chart Applications:

Sankey charts are incredibly versatile, capable of illustrating a range of scenarios that need to convey the relationships and volumes between entities. Here are some prominent applications:

1. Financial Modeling

In the financial industry, Sankey charts are often used to depict interbank lending, asset allocation, or the flow of funds through various financial instruments. This provides a visual map of economic engagements and helps analysts understand the complexities of financial interactions.

2. Transportation and Logistics

For transportation and logistics companies, Sankey charts can depict shipment routes, the number of consignments, or the flow of goods between distribution centers. This aids in identifying the busiest routes, potential bottlenecks, or areas needing optimization.

3. Energy Management

In the energy sector, Sankey charts are highly beneficial in illustrating energy generation, transformation, and distribution. They can highlight areas of energy surplus or deficiency, aiding in strategic planning and infrastructure optimization.

4. Market Analysis

Sankey charts can be a powerful tool for market analysts, enabling them to visualize the flow of market shares, consumer preferences, or adoption of products across different demographics or regions.

5. Environmental Impact Analysis

In ecology and environmental studies, Sankey charts help in understanding the flow of resources such as water, nutrients, or waste products through ecosystems. This aids in making informed decisions for conservation and sustainable management practices.

6. Website Traffic Analysis

To illustrate traffic flow on a website, Sankey charts can track visitor movements across different pages or sections, providing insights into user navigation patterns or engagement hotspots.
